Anyone have the velocity of a spec M2 round?

I just did a load with 150 gr FMJ load in LC cases (49.4 grains of AA2230C in front of a CCI primer in an  LC 68 case) and it averaged 2782 in a 7 shot string.

I bought an adjustable gas plug but have not put it in yet.  I just don't want to overload the gas system.

Official GI specs was 2790fps measured 79' from the muzzle with a 150gr flate base M2 FMJ bullet.
